Albufeira will host, between the 25th and 29th of July, another edition of the Al-Buhera Festival. For five days, there will be music, handicrafts, gastronomy and street entertainment, in a program marked by quality and diversity.

There are 50 artisans in the exhibition of activities ranging from leather goods, sculpture, fabric painting, jewelry and accessories, decorative arts, religious crafts and other materials. Algarve gastronomy products will also be present through regional sweets, cheeses, sausages and honey.

To liven up the program are several musical groups and local artists who will spend every night on the stage at Al-Buhera. Debuting the poster, the “Daddy Jack Band” promises to make a difference. This Algarve covers group, formed in 2010, has strong Funk, Soul and Disco influences. The five elements spice up your performances with a personal touch loaded with good vibes.

On July 26, pianist and composer João Galante presents his new work “Lusitana Blues”, an irresistible swing blues “made in Algarve”. With his original themes, such as Peneco Blues and Chamego, João Galante takes the audience on a journey through the world of blues, with a touch of swing.

On July 27th, it will be Paulo Matos and Nuno V's turn to meet on stage. The presenters of the radio programs “Reggae Portugal” and “Chilloutzone”, which air on Solar FM, will shake the city center with the latest news and great classics of Reggae Music, Electronics, R&B, HIP HOP, Soul and much more.

On Saturday, 28, entertainment is guaranteed with three groups from Albufeira. The band “Ben & the Pirates” promises a journey through Reggae, Funk, Soul, Ska, Punk Rock and Ethnic. The trio will perform covers by Bob Marley, The Yellowjackets, Stevie Wonder, James Brown, among others.

“Guaska Unit” is João Frade's latest project. The musician and composer from Albufeira brings us notes from Progressive Jazz and World Music.

Ending the night of July 28th, DJ Peter M will spread notes from Disco, Deep House, Soul, and 80's music.

The closing of Al'buhera will be in charge of the Banda Alhada, which will perform in a special register, on the 29th of July. It will be another opportunity to see and hear the best of traditional Portuguese music, with this band from Albufeira.

With this alignment, the poster for the 2012 edition of the Al'Buhera Festival is complete.
